Port security clearance

A security clearance allows an individual filling a specific position to have access to classified national security information up to and including the level of clearance that they hold as long as the individual has a “need to know” the information and signed a non-disclosure agreement. WebAll Port users are required to obtain a business permit and the appropriate PortMiami identification card. Additional requirements apply for ground transportation companies as well as those handling dangerous cargo. For more details, contact PortMiami's Security Operations at 305-347-4800. WebJun 1, 2024 · If you're talking about what most people mean by "security clearance," which is a Confidential/Secret/Top Secret or Q/L DOE equivalents, then no. It has nothing whatsoever to do with TSA or CBP or their procedures. AFAIK there would be no way for them to easily verify if you even had one.
